I use it occasionally when there is an excellent deal on something I need. You do need to watch the postage to AU which can vary from reasonable to expensive. Always check prices against a US and a UK retailer. UK retailers such as http://www.ultralightoutdoorgear.co.uk have cheap postage to AU and change the currency to AU$ to see the VAT free price.

Have snagged a few bargains on Massdrop.

Do your homework, the prices are not necessarily the best available.

And note that all prices (including shipping) are in US dollars - don't be mislead by the Aus flag icon.

I've used it half a dozen times. All good but you need to do your homework re price and postage cost. Also worth noting is that post can take quite a long time after the drop ends. So don't use it if you want something in a hurry.
